It is a commercial tech solution and aims to develop a multi-dimensional capability network base to boost smartphone AI deployment.<\/p>\n<p>SingleRAN 22.1 software version is positioned as the first commercial version for the mobile AI era from the Huawei world. The company is planning to deploy the new <a href=\"https:\/\/www.huaweicentral.com\/us-doubts-spain-huawei-tech-relation-cuts-intelligence-sharing\/\" rel=\"nofollow noopener\" target=\"_blank\">tech<\/a> on a large scale to enhance users\u2019 experience in every aspect.<\/p>\n<p>As the first <a href=\"https:\/\/www.huawei.com\/cn\/news\/2026\/8\/singleran-221-software\" rel=\"nofollow noopener\" target=\"_blank\">version<\/a> with Huawei\u2019s latest UBPPi series baseband capabilities to meet the surging demands of mobile AI services. It comes with six major tech innovations:<\/p>\n<p><strong>1. Ultra-large uplink GigaUplink:<\/strong> It has FDD 8T8R, Massive MIMO multi-antenna bases, and uplink interference that offer robust uplink performance. It increases the user uplink throughput by more than 30%, enabling a ubiquitous uplink 20Mbps experience and meeting demand for mobile AI uplink services.<\/p>\n<p><strong>2. GigaBand Ultra-Large Bandwidth:<\/strong> It enables 4G and 5G users to share large FDD carriers through multi-frequency pooling tech. It achieves 5G deployment on existing 4G spectrum + delivers a 1.2x 5G user experience with uninterrupted 4G experience.<\/p>\n<p><strong>3. iBeam 3.0 Ultra-Precision Beaming:<\/strong> iBeam3.0 gains a high-precision user plane, with downlink speeds improved by more than 15% compared to the previous two generations \u2013 thanks to deep integration of channel conditions and real-time scheduling.<\/p>\n<p><strong>4. Experience Enhancement IDEA:<\/strong> It can control the rate multiplier for different user and business groups, prioritizing high-value user experiences. Dynamic slicing technology, based on accurate resource estimation and dynamic resource reservation, can pre-reserve RB resources for VIP users and businesses, achieving stable target rate guarantees.<\/p>\n<p><strong>5. Intelligent Energy Saving:<\/strong> It brings intelligent sleep energy-saving tech to solve the dilemma of balancing energy saving and user experience. It also reduces the sleep-wake time to the second level, achieving lossless energy savings of over 10%.<\/p>\n<p><strong>6.
